Abstract
A kind of software definition cloud network trust data distribution method, readable storage medium storing program for executing and terminal, the described method includes: the forwarding of software definition cloud network layer obtains the raw network data that infrastructure layer is sent, standardised networks data are transmitted to the control layer of the software definition cloud network layer by the standardised networks data that acquired raw network data is converted to preset format using preset trust data distribution method;The control layer generates corresponding control instruction according to the received standardised networks data of institute, and control instruction generated is sent to application layer using the trust data distribution method;The received control instruction of application layer response institute, generation is corresponding to be returned the result information and the information generated that returns the result is sent to the software definition cloud network layer using the trust data distribution method.Above-mentioned scheme can alleviate magnanimity data distribution bring network congestion under cloud network, and the safety and reliability of improve data transfer.

In specific implementation, the infrastructure layer includes switching equipment, routing device, network card equipment, server apparatus
With the various basic network equipments such as cable bus equipment, mainly realize software definition cloud network layer to soft by technology of Internet of things
Raw network data caused by hardware device is perceived.Wherein:
The switching equipment is to provide the pathway for electrical signals exclusively enjoyed for any two network node of access switch, presses
According to the needs of communication both ends transmission information, manually or the method that is automatically performed of equipment, sends the information to be transmitted to and conform to
It is exactly substantially to complete information exchange functions in a communications system in the corresponding routing asked.The switching equipment is typically employed in
Data link layer has multiple ports, and there is bridging functionality in each port, can connect a local area network or a high performance service
Device or work station.
The routing device is that router receives data packet from an interface, according to data packet destination address into
Row orients and is forwarded to another interface.The routing device supports various protocols, generally sends out in the network layer of ICP/IP protocol
It is raw, two or more logic ports identified by IP subnet or peer-peer protocol are commonly connected, when being grouped from source to destination,
Determine the process of the network range of end-to-end path.
The network card equipment is one of the significant components of networking component equipment, take in a local network connection computer and
The interface of transmission medium, with realize between local network transport medium physical connection and electric signal match, the transmission with frame and
It receives, the encapsulation of frame and opening, medium access control, the coding of data and the functions such as decoding and data buffer storage also have relationship.
The server apparatus, for provide Computer Service, response service request, and undertake service and ensure clothes
Business.The server apparatus function can be used to meet small-/medium-sized Intranet user compared with comprehensive, manageability is strong and easy to maintain
Data processing, file-sharing, Intemet access and the demands such as simple database application.
The cable bus equipment, between the various functional components of computer, between computer, external equipment and computer
Between transmit information common communication main line, data/address bus, address bus and control bus three classes can be divided into, be respectively intended to
Transmitting data information, data address information and control signal message.

In an embodiment of the present invention, the forwarding includes access layer, convergence layer and core layer, and being mainly used to will be basic
The initial data standardization of facility layer perception, to simplify network forwarding equipment.
The access layer, to be directly facing user's connection in network or accessing the part of network, for allowing terminal user
It is connected to network, the characteristic with plug and play and maintenance easy to use, and service performance price is than high switch device,
With low cost and high port density characteristic.Access layer provides for user and accesses the ability of application system in local network segment, main
The exchanging visit demand between neighboring user is solved, and the exchanging visit between user provides enough bandwidth, and is responsible for some use
Family management function, such as address verification, user authentication, accounting management and user information collection work, such as the IP of user
Location, MAC Address, access log etc..
The convergence layer is the convergent point of the interchanger of more access layers, can locate between access layer and core layer
All amount of communication data from access layer equipment are managed, and the uplink for arriving core layer is provided.Wherein, it is exchanged with access layer
Machine is compared, and the interchanger of convergence layer has higher performance, less interface and higher exchange rate.In addition, the convergence
Layer is also used to converge the customer flow of access layer, the convergence, forwarding and exchange of data packet transfer is carried out, then according to access layer
Customer flow, carry out local routing, filtering, flow equalization, service quality (QoS) priority management and security mechanism, IP
Customer flow processing result is forwarded to core layer or is locally carrying out road by the processing such as address conversion, traffic shaping, multicast management
By handling, the conversion of various agreements is finally completed, such as routing summarizes and issues again, to guarantee core layer connection operation not
The region of same agreement.
The core layer is the final recipient and convergence person of all flows, by core switch, router, firewall
Etc. the network backbone part that collectively constitutes of equipment, main purpose be to communicate by high speed forward, provide quickly, reliable backbone
Transmission structure, interchanger need to possess higher reliability, performance and handling capacity.The function of core layer mainly realizes backbone
Optimization transmission between network, solves the problems, such as redundant ability, reliability and the high-speed transfer in transmission process.
